Transaction 83a7126caccdecb416acb637b4eef8a12d093141c209a77bcc3e9cbadb88eb93
1 Input
1 Output
-
83a7126caccdecb416acb637b4eef8a12d093141c209a77bcc3e9cbadb88eb93:0
- value
- 104673
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 947184bbebb3065578c06127de6b11bd89a10f33 OP_EQUAL
- address
- 3FDuvLYZp7NYN9aMiMBGdYEdGkKhCw5piZ